Morning

A Serene & Spiritual Awakening

Begin the day with an elegantly light breakfast, thoughtfully curated for Hanoi’s warmer season. Delight in a delicate bowl of Phở, a selection of seasonal tropical fruits, freshly pressed juices, or a nourishing smoothie bowl – a refined and refreshing start that gently awakens the senses and prepares you for a day of cultural exploration.

Your morning continues with a peaceful introduction to Hanoi’s artistic and spiritual heritage. Visit the Vietnam Fine Arts Museum, home to an exceptional collection of traditional, modern, and contemporary Vietnamese art. From ancient Buddhist sculptures and refined lacquer paintings to works reflecting the nation’s modern history and creative evolution, the museum offers a carefully curated journey within a serene, air-conditioned setting – an ideal sanctuary during the summer months.

For lunch, savor one of Hanoi’s iconic specialties – West Lake Shrimp Cakes (Bánh Tôm Hồ Tây). Lightly crisp and served with fragrant herbs and a balanced dipping sauce, this lakeside dining experience is enhanced by cooling breezes and tranquil views, offering a relaxed pause in the day.

Note: Vietnam Fine Arts Museum is closed on Mondays.

Afternoon

Art, Heritage & Quiet Inspiration

The afternoon invites a slower pace. Guests may choose to enjoy a curated boutique café experience or visit a discreet art gallery in the French Quarter, where shaded boulevards, colonial-era architecture, and elegant cafés encourage quiet observation and moments of inspiration.

For those seeking spiritual calm, a visit to Quan Thanh Temple, a centuries-old Taoist sanctuary near West Lake, offers a deeply contemplative experience amid ancient architecture and incense-scented air. Continue with a leisurely lakeside walk to Tran Quoc Pagoda, the city’s oldest Buddhist temple, gracefully set on a small peninsula. Here, shimmering waters and tranquil surroundings create a serene atmosphere, revealing Hanoi at its most peaceful and poetic.

Evening

A Stroll Through Hanoi’s Nighttime Soul

As dusk settles over the city, take a leisurely walk around Hoan Kiem Lake, where softly lit streets, historic façades, and the gentle rhythm of local life create a serene and elegant atmosphere.

Continue into the Old Quarter and feel the vibrant energy of Ta Hien Street – famously known as “Beer Street”. Here, enjoy a casual street-side moment with a glass of refreshing bia hơi, surrounded by lively conversation and the buzz of Hanoi’s nightlife.

A harmonious blend of tranquility and vibrancy, capturing the city’s most atmospheric side after dark.
